Where do you enter Roblox promo codes to redeem them?
The official Roblox promo code redemption page is the only place where standard promo codes work. Here's how to get there:
- Open your browser and go to roblox.com/promocodes. You need to be logged into your Roblox account first.
- Find the text box on the redemption page. It's labeled "Enter Your Code" with a rectangular input field underneath.
- Type or paste your code carefully into the box. Codes are case-sensitive, so uppercase and lowercase letters matter.
- Click the green "Redeem" button. A success message will appear if the code is valid and hasn't expired.
- Check your inventory. The item should appear in your Avatar section under the relevant category (hats, hair, accessories, etc.).
If you see a red error message, don't panic. Double-check your spelling, make sure there are no extra spaces, and verify that the code is still active. You can check which codes are still valid and when they expire before you try again.
Do Roblox gift card codes work on the same page?
No and this is one of the most common mistakes players make. Promo codes and gift card codes are redeemed on two completely different pages. Gift card codes go through the billing section of your account settings, not the promo code page. What kinds of free items can you get from Roblox promo codes in 2026?
Promo codes typically unlock cosmetic items for your Roblox avatar. These don't give you in-game advantages they're purely visual. Think things like:
- Hats, hair styles, and head accessories
- Back accessories like wings or capes
- Face items and emotes
- Special event-themed gear tied to brand collaborations
Some codes are released through Roblox partnerships with companies like Amazon, Walmart, or entertainment brands promoting a new movie or product. Why is my Roblox promo code not working?
If your code won't redeem, here are the most likely reasons:
- The code has expired. Most promo codes have a limited redemption window. Once the deadline passes, they stop working even if the item is still shown in promotional materials.
- You entered it incorrectly. Promo codes are case-sensitive. A single wrong letter or extra space will cause an error. Copy and paste the code directly if possible.
- You've already redeemed it. Each promo code can only be used once per account. If you redeemed it before, the page will tell you.
- It's a region-restricted code. Some promotional codes are only available in certain countries or tied to specific retail purchases.
- It's a fake code. Unfortunately, there are tons of scam websites that list made-up codes to drive traffic. Always get your codes from reliable sources.
Can you redeem Roblox promo codes on the mobile app?
Yes, but you need to use your phone's browser not the Roblox app itself. The app doesn't have a built-in code redemption feature. Open your browser, go to the promo code page, log in, and redeem it the same way you would on a computer. The page works on mobile screens, though it's sometimes easier on a larger display.
How often does Roblox release new promo codes?
There's no fixed schedule. Roblox drops new codes whenever they launch partnerships, events, or seasonal promotions. Major movie releases, brand deals, and Roblox's own events (like the Bloxy Awards or seasonal celebrations) tend to bring the most codes. Keeping an eye on Roblox's official Twitter/X account and their blog is a good way to catch new ones quickly.
What's the difference between Roblox promo codes and experience-specific codes?
Regular promo codes unlock items for your entire Roblox avatar across the platform. Experience-specific codes (sometimes called "game codes") are entered inside individual Roblox experiences and usually give you in-game currency, power-ups, or items that only work within that specific game. These are redeemed through the game's own menu or settings, not the official Roblox promo code page.
Quick checklist before you redeem any Roblox promo code
- Make sure you're logged into the correct Roblox account.
- Confirm the code is still valid and hasn't expired.
- Copy the code exactly as written watch for uppercase letters and hyphens.
- Use the official roblox.com/promocodes page, not a third-party site.
- If you have a gift card code, use the billing redemption page instead.
- Check your avatar inventory after a successful redemption to confirm the item appeared.
